*{margin:0;padding:0;box-sizing:border-box}body{width:100vw;height:100vh;overflow:hidden;background:#000;color:#fff;font-family:"Noto Serif SC",serif;display:flex;align-items:center;justify-content:center}#container{position:relative;width:100%;height:100%}#eye{position:absolute;top:50%;left:50%;transform:translate(-50%,-50%);width:600px;height:300px;border:4px solid rgba(255,255,255,.1);border-radius:50%;display:flex;align-items:center;justify-content:center;animation:eye-breathe 6s ease-in-out infinite}#iris{width:120px;height:120px;background:radial-gradient(circle,#fff,#666,#000);border-radius:50%;box-shadow:0 0 80px #ffffff4d;animation:iris-pulse 4s ease-in-out infinite}@keyframes eye-breathe{0%,to{transform:translate(-50%,-50%) scale(1);opacity:.15}50%{transform:translate(-50%,-50%) scale(1.05);opacity:.25}}@keyframes iris-pulse{0%,to{transform:scale(1)}50%{transform:scale(1.15)}}#main{position:relative;z-index:10;width:100%;height:100%;display:flex;flex-direction:column;align-items:center;justify-content:center;gap:3rem;padding:2rem}#title{font-size:8rem;font-weight:900;letter-spacing:.3em;text-shadow:0 0 60px rgba(255,255,255,.5);animation:title-glow 3s ease-in-out infinite}@keyframes title-glow{0%,to{text-shadow:0 0 40px rgba(255,255,255,.3)}50%{text-shadow:0 0 80px rgba(255,255,255,.6)}}#oracle-container{min-height:80px;display:flex;align-items:center;justify-content:center}#oracle{font-size:1.5rem;font-weight:200;line-height:1.6;text-align:center;letter-spacing:.2em;color:#fff;text-shadow:0 0 40px rgba(255,255,255,.8);max-width:600px;word-break:keep-all}#response-container{display:flex;flex-direction:column;align-items:center;gap:2rem;max-width:700px}#divider{font-size:1.5rem;color:#ffffff4d;letter-spacing:2em}#response{font-size:1.3rem;font-weight:200;line-height:2;text-align:center;color:#ffffffb3}#btn{padding:1.2rem 4rem;background:transparent;border:3px solid #fff;color:#fff;font-family:"Noto Serif SC",serif;font-size:1.2rem;font-weight:400;letter-spacing:1em;cursor:pointer;transition:all .4s ease;text-indent:1em}#btn:hover{background:#fff;color:#000;box-shadow:0 0 60px #fff9;transform:scale(1.05)}#btn.loading{opacity:.4;pointer-events:none;animation:btn-pulse 1.5s ease-in-out infinite}@keyframes btn-pulse{0%,to{opacity:.3}50%{opacity:.6}}#status{font-size:.9rem;color:#fff6;letter-spacing:.3em;min-height:1.5rem}.hide{display:none!important}#settings{position:fixed;top:0;right:0;bottom:0;left:0;z-index:100;background:#000000f2;display:flex;align-items:center;justify-content:center}#settings-box{width:90%;max-width:450px;padding:3rem 2.5rem;background:#111;border:2px solid #333;display:flex;flex-direction:column;gap:1.2rem}#settings-box h3{font-size:1rem;font-weight:400;letter-spacing:.5em;text-align:center;color:#999;margin-bottom:1rem}#settings-box input{width:100%;padding:1rem 1.2rem;background:#000;border:1px solid #333;color:#fff;font-size:1rem;outline:none;transition:border-color .3s}#settings-box input:focus{border-color:#666}#settings-box input::placeholder{color:#444}#save-btn{padding:1rem;background:transparent;border:2px solid #fff;color:#fff;font-size:1rem;letter-spacing:.5em;cursor:pointer;transition:all .3s;margin-top:.5rem}#save-btn:hover{background:#fff;color:#000}@media(max-width:768px){#title{font-size:5rem}#oracle{font-size:1.8rem}#response{font-size:1.1rem}#eye{width:400px;height:200px}#iris{width:80px;height:80px}#btn{padding:1rem 3rem;font-size:1rem}}
